Appropriate Preposition:

  • Restrict to ( সীমাবব্ধ করা ) Admission was restricted to students.
  • Pleased at ( সন্তুষ্ট (কোনকিছু) ) I am pleased at the news.
  • Abound in ( প্রচুর পরিমাণে থাকা ) Fish abounds in this river.
  • Addicted to ( আসক্ত ) He is addicted to separate.
  • Comply with ( মেনে নেওয়া ) I shall comply with your request.
  • Weak in ( কাঁচা ) He is weak in Mathematics.

Idioms:

  • Call a spade a spade ( অপ্রিয় সত্য কথা বলা ) I have no hesitation to call a spade a spade.
  • Bag and baggage ( তল্পিতল্পাসহ ) He left the place bag and baggage.
  • Build castles in the air ( আকাশ কুসুম চিন্তা করা ) Don't idle away your time in building castles in the air.
  • In the nick of time ( ঠিক সময়ে ) The school team arrived in the nick of time.
  • Heart and soul ( সর্বান্তঃকরণে ) Try heard and soul and you will succeed.
  • Bone of contention ( বিবাদের বিষয় ) The paternal property is the bone of contention between the two brothers.
